john: good evening, i'm john yang. delegates at the united nations have agreed on a historic international treaty to protect biodiversity in the ocean. it's been years in the making and only made it over the finish line after a marathon 36-hour negotiating session that ended late last night. >> even for people who don't live near it, the ocean is central to life on earth. it covers more than 70 percent of the earth's surface, is home to tens of thousands of species of fish, provides oxygen for the planet, and provides the livelihood for billions of people. but only 1.2% of the ocean has any legal protecti, leaving the high seas lawless and ripe for exploitation. overfishing threatens biodiversity. another threat, the ocean's rising temperatures caused in part by climate change. the man-made scourge of plastic pollution poses an ever-growing problem. late last month, as the united nations kicked off a fifth round of negotiations to establish a treaty to protect more of the ocean, the cause gained some star power. jane f

john: good evening. i'm john yang. russian president vladimir putin made an unannounced visit overnight to the ukrainian city of mariupol, once a symbol of defiance when ukrainian forces held out in a steel mill for nearly three months before russian forces seized the city last may. it's putin's first trip to russian-held ukrainian territory, and comes just days after the international criminal court charged him with war crimes and issued an arrest warrant. this week, putin is to meet with chinese president xi jinping in moscow. swiss investment bank ubs has agreed to take over its troubled rival, credit suisse, for more than $3 billion. the deal was engineered by swiss officials in an urgent effort to restore trust in the global banking system. global markets tumbled last week on the news of vulnerabilities at credit suisse, following the earlier collapse of two u.s. banks. officials were eager to finalize the deal before asian markets begin a new trading week. later this week in the united states, the federal reserve
